Hearts 1

Invernss Caledonian Thistle 1

Scorers: Hearts McDonald (20) ICT Curry (78)

INVERNESS Caledonian Thistle drew with Hearts in a benefit match for Angus Beith who was forced to retire from injury last season.

Anthony McDonald, who was on loan at Caley Thistle last season, gave Hearts the lead in the 20th minute at Tynecastle.

But Middlesbrough loanee Mitch Curry equalised with 12 minutes to go for Inverness.

Before the game, Beith was given a guard of honour and was applauded by the fans in attendance.

Beith joined Inverness Caledonian Thistle in the summer of 2018 as part of a deal where Jake Mulraney went to Hearts.

But due to a hip injury, he failed to make a single appearance for Inverness and was forced to retire at 23.
